Ok, so... I just took on the job of making a logo for my gigging band. The band's name is 525 (named after the county road the frontman lives on). The original was a picture of the county road sign... the signs here are blue with yellow characters.
I drew out the logo the old fashioned way:
Then scanned it, and toyed with the levels a bit to make it look "inked" rather than pencil drawn:
And finally, I used the brush tool, set to color burn (50% opacity, 100% flow) to add the 2 colors. Then, I just popped it out and put it over a quick gradient.
It was a fun project, and now I am in the middle of making a 3' x 4' tall version from 4" styrofoam. I will have that all finish sanded, painted, and ready to go behind the drummer on a stand for our first show, this weekend.
